The role, at a glance:
The Marketing Campaign & Lead Management Specialist plays a critical role in supporting revenue
growth by managing inbound leads, executing email campaigns, and ensuring accurate lead flow
through the marketing and sales funnel.
This position serves as a key connector between marketing and sales, ensuring that leads are
properly qualified, routed, nurtured, and tracked. The ideal candidate combines strong communication
skills with attention to detail and hands-on experience using marketing automation and CRM
platforms.
How you'll contribute:
Evaluate, qualify, and route inbound leads generated through marketing programs including web forms, trade shows, webinars, email campaigns, and digital advertising
Ensure timely follow-up and smooth handoff of qualified leads to sales and channel partners
Maintain accurate customer and prospect data within HubSpot and Microsoft Dynamics CRM
Monitor lead lifecycle stages to ensure proper attribution and pipeline movement
Act as the primary liaison between marketing, sales, and channel representatives regarding inbound leads
Draft and edit marketing emails including product announcements, nurture campaigns, trade show follow-ups, and promotional programs
Build and execute email campaigns in HubSpot, including segmentation, personalization, and testing
Support campaign setup including landing pages, forms, tracking links, and reporting
Assist in optimizing nurture flows and improving engagement metrics
Collaborate with marketing managers to support integrated campaign execution across digital channels
Monitor campaign and lead performance metrics and provide insights for optimization
Identify opportunities to improve lead routing, scoring, and lifecycle workflows
Ensure compliance with data management best practices
